The country will get to host the tenth world cup of its most loved sport in 2011 along with co-hosts Sri Lanka and Bangladesh. It will be the first time co-hosting for Bangladesh in a cricket world cup. Fourteen national teams are scheduled to compete for the coveted cup between February and early April 2011. According to the announced fixtures of ICC World Cup 2011, the first match will be played among co-hosts India and Sri Lanka at Sher-e-Bangla National Stadium in Mirpur.The ICC Cricket World Cup, generally referred to as the Cricket World Cup, is the premier international championship of men’s One-day International (ODI) cricket. The event is organised by the sport’s governing body, the International Cricket Council (ICC), with preliminary qualification rounds leading up to a finals tournament which is held every four years. According to the ICC, it is the most important tournament and the pinnacle of achievement in the sport.

Cricket world cup 2011 mascot Stumpy was unveiled at a gala event held in Sri Lanka. Stumpy is a young dedicated cricket loving elephant. Cricket world cup 2011 mascot was named in a contest, in which participants from all over the world chose the name, ”Stumpy”. Harbajan Singh has been in great form over the last 12 months and is player who could easily be described as a match winner. He has taken 242 ODI wickets at a very healthy average and is intent on earning the status of an all rounder after improving his batting out of all proportion in the last three years or so.In the bowling department seamers, Ashish Nehra and Praveen Kumar have surely cemented their places and Pragyan Ojha should also make the squad as the second spinner. The seam attack should also include either Ishant Sharma or Sreesanth, but there is also the very useful Medium pacer, Munaf Patel, who could be a surprise inclusion
